What companies run services between New Smyrna Beach, FL, USA and Kansas City, MO, USA?

Delta and American Airlines fly from Daytona Beach International Airport (DAB) to Kansas City (MCI) every 4 hours.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from New Smyrna Beach to Kansas City Bus Station via New Smyrna Beach, Jacksonville, Atlanta Bus Station, and St Louis Bus Station in around 27h 56m.
